A horrifying incident has come to light from Mumbai’s Kamothe area, where a 17-year-old boy was allegedly stabbed to death by two men for not sharing his wifi hotspot password with them men. The two accused have been charged with murder.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Vivek Pansare, DCP Zone-1 of Navi Mumbai, said the incident occurred last week near a pan shop when the accused, identified as Ravindra Atwal aka Haryanivi and Santosh Valmiki, asked the teenager, named Vishal Rajkumar Maurya, to turn on his mobile’s hotspot and share the password with them.<\/p>\n\n\n\n
